Eccezan's Wikipidia quote failed to include the preceding and explanatory paragraph.
I want to add some information to make the issue slightly clearer (good luck if you know nothing about economics).

http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Supply_...and#Criticisms

The rest of the quote.

"Supply and demand is an economic model of price determination in a market. It concludes that in a competitive market, the unit price for a particular good will vary until it settles at a point where the quantity demanded by consumers (at current price) will equal the quantity supplied by producers (at current price), resulting in an economic equilibrium of price and quantity."


Competitive Markets:

http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Perfect_competition

In economic theory, perfect competition describes markets such that no participants are large enough to have the market power to set the price of a homogeneous product. Because the conditions for perfect competition are strict, there are few if any perfectly competitive markets. Still, buyers and sellers in some auction-type markets, say for commodities or some financial assets, may approximate the concept.

Quote:
Originally Posted by Aeon [You must be logged in to view images. Log in or Register.]
Monopoly in fact, hidden behind wall of text with business/finance jibberish.
I disagree with this. Monopoly would mean that TMO is the only guild that kills or has ever killed Innoruuk. This is completely untrue. In fact as recently as last week, Inny was killed by Taken. Whether he dropped earth staff or not, I dont know.

This also doesn't mention all of the earth staffs that have ever dropped pre-kunark that are on inactive NON TMO characters. Given these variables, we can approximate the concept of a competitive market.
